First Listen: Xscape discovers a "Dream Killa"

    (December 6, 2017) We've all been there, we've all experienced it: that moment you realize that his passion and his promises were all smoke and mirrors, and you open your eyes to the harsh reality that it was all a dream…and not the wonderful Biggie Smalls kind. He's a man you have to walk away from and it's a relationship doomed to fail---- all because, as the newly-reunited 1990s quartet Xscape tells you, ol' boy isn't a dreamboat, but a "Dream Killa."

    Even though there are only three voices here rather than four (guess Kandi Buruss decided to 'just kick it' somewhere else that day), Tameka Cottle and the Scott sisters bring just the right amount of emotion and harmony as they send Bruhman packing and move on to the next: "You promised me the world, said I'm the perfect girl, and I was so invested in your love/Then I removed the blinds and uncovered my eyes, cuz you ain't really care about us."

    Although fans are embracing their return on stages across the country, a rift is apparent between Kandi and Co. Let's hope that it's short-lived so that their long-awaited reunion doesn't fizzle out and force life to imitate art.
